Housing Strategy 2023 - 28 Action Plan

Purpose:

To seek approval of the Housing Strategy 2023-28 Action Plan, attached at Appendix 1 to the report, following approval of the Housing Strategy that was adopted by the (then) Executive on 22 March 2023 which has been used to inform the development of the Action Plan.

Decision:

That the Housing Strategy 2023-28 Action Plan at Appendix 1 to the report, be approved.

Reasons for the decision:

The Housing Strategy is a document that sets out the Council’s vision and intention to ensure that the Council is tackling the major housing challenges facing the district.  It supports the strategic ambition of the Council to be a “Vibrant, prosperous, urban and rural community at the heart of Kent where everyone can realise their potential”.

 

The Housing Strategy contains three priorities;

 

·  Priority 1: To deliver a mixture of housing types and tenures which are affordable and meet the needs of everyone in the borough.

 

·  Priority 2: To ensure existing homes meet the decent homes standard, are energy efficient and safe, to enable healthy, independent living.

 

·  Priority 3: To secure the very best support and housing outcomes for Maidstone’s most vulnerable groups

 

The Housing Strategy 2023 - 2028 was formerly adopted by the Executive on 22 March 2023. The Strategy document was used to inform the development of the Action Plan. 

 

The Action Plan brings together feedback from Officers, Members and Stakeholders including members of the public and will support the Council’s aspiration in the Strategic Plan to:

 

·  Reduce rough sleeping in a sustainable way

·  Reduce the use of temporary accommodation for homeless families

·  Improve housing through use of our statutory powers to promote good health and wellbeing

 

The matter was considered by the Housing, Health and Environment Policy Advisory Committee at its meeting on 11 July 2023 and the Committee supported the decision.

 

Alternative options considered:

To not adopt the Action Plan, but this is not recommended as this would not assist the Council to determine whether its Housing Strategy is having the positive impact that is contained within its vision to tackle the major housing challenges across the district.

 

A failure to adopt a robust action plan for the Housing Strategy would increase the risk of the Council not meeting its strategic and statutory duties in relation to its housing functions.
